From: Soluble amyloid triggers a myeloid differentiation factor 88 and interferon regulatory factor 7 dependent neuronal type-1 interferon response in vitro

Figure 3

Myd88−/− neurons are protected against soluble Aβ1-42 toxicity. Wildtype and Myd88−/− neuronal cultures were treated with 1 to 10 μM Aβ1-42 for 72 h and an MTS assay for cell viability was performed (*p < 0.05, n = 9, unmatched two-way ANOVA, Bonferroni post hoc test). Staurosporine (1 μM) was used as a positive control for neuronal cell death. Data is displayed as mean ± SEM with treatment concentration on the x axis.
